Transaction 51f8536bdfe69dd6428c610def441c698372b893c7bed0441b4e89f3daf040e3
1 Input
2 Outputs
- 51f8536bdfe69dd6428c610def441c698372b893c7bed0441b4e89f3daf040e3:0
- 51f8536bdfe69dd6428c610def441c698372b893c7bed0441b4e89f3daf040e3:1
value 3300000
address mrKcNxr5LU5SKs2EL69yaptzzDf1hFiu85
value 189157557261
address mjJqcwgGmjSv2mnDd1Z4ZAgfQv6XqHksck